

Ke TAN
谈珂
Tan Ke, born in 1980 in Yixing, Jiangsu Province, is a member of the China Arts and Crafts Association and a recognized representative inheritor of the Jiangsu Province intangible cultural heritage—Yixing Celadon Craftsmanship. He currently serves as Vice President of the Yixing Celadon Industry Association and Deputy Director of the Yixing Celadon Art Research Institute. Tan Ke holds dual bachelor’s degrees in Computer Science from Nanjing University and in Art Design from Nanjing University of the Arts. He also pursued his postgraduate studies in the United Kingdom, where he earned a master’s degree.
Over the years, Tan Ke has received numerous honors and accolades, including being named a "Youth Entrepreneurship Star of Yixing," a "Yixing Craftsman," and one of the "Top Ten Young Ceramic Artists of Yixing."
